SS Rajamouli's success savour continues as his 'Magadheera' after grabbing awards in almost all ceremonies, turned to be the show stealer at the Cine'Maa' Awards 2010 held in Hyderabad.



The awards were raining on the 'Magadheera' team. It started from choreographer Prem Rakshith for his classy 'choreography' for the 'Bangaru Kodipitta' song. Then it continued with the 'Best Art Director' award to Ravinder but Senthil received it on his behalf. 'Magadheera' also grabbed 'The Best Editor' award for Kotagiri Venkateshwara Rao.

Singer Anuj Gurwara who has been receiving the same award for the n'th time for his beautiful performance in 'Panchadhara Bomma' song in 'Magadheera'. The lyricist Chandrabose received the 'Best Lyricist' for the same song. Not just that even The 'Best Female Singer' award was won by the movie and it went to Nikita Nigam for her performance in 'Dheera Dheera'.

Now the cream and icing on the cake! Undoubtedly the 'Best Director' and the 'Best Producer' awards along with the 'Best Picture' were awarded to 'Magadheera'. Director Rajamouli received his award while Allu Arvind received the Best Producer and Best Picture award.

Ram Charan received his 'Best Actor' Award. 12 heroines along with Nagarjuna presented the award to him.

It was a common sight to see the team members of 'Magadheera' go up the stage and receive their awards. The movie's name kept buzzing in the Hyderabad International Convention Centre all through out the evening!
